The Luzège (French pronunciation: [lyzɛʒ]; Occitan: Luseja) is a 64.2 km (39.9 mi) long river in the Corrèze département, south-central France.[1] Its source is on the Plateau de Millevaches, in Meymac, 7 km (4.3 mi) north-northwest of the town. It flows generally south. It is a right tributary of the Dordogne, into which it flows just to the south of Laval-sur-Luzège.
